That really depends on you. Honest Hearts has 2 of the best characters in the game and adds a shitton of new items but is generally boring and forgettable outside of Graham or Clark. OWB is probably the best out of all of them having the most content and arguably the best writing. Lonesome Road is pretty much just a straight run and gun. None of the choices you're able to make are all that important and it's kind of a letdown honestly. Dead money is controversial as hell but it's my personal favorite. The gameplay is tough and unforgiving and the story is great.

The Vegas dlcs leave me feeling empty because there's individual components to them done so well that I feel should have existed in some form in the base game to make the world feel better.

>Dead Money

The tight, congested streets of the villa. Roaming around in near darkness hunting across rooftops for caches of supplies while avoiding enemies. When I first played this is what I was hoping the Vegas outskirts were going to be. Instead we get a handful of non-interactable, non-explorable buildings that may as well be giant boxes sparsely dotted around the landscape, a fenced in tiny zone and invisible walls everywhere. The villa is what the Vegas slums should have been

>honest hearts.

The rocky cliffs and terrain are so fun to romp around and climb and explore. It's surprising to realise how small the map is because it feels much bigger than it ought to. This is what the hills and cliffs and mountains in the mojave should have been, not bits of the ground raised up with a terrain tool and covered in invisible walls

>Lonesome road

Massive open areas with lots of vertical exploration. More again of what honest hearts did right and with good, challenging enemies to fight.

>OWB
uh... it had dick jokes? I hated this dlc. We're told it's a technological wonderland but besides the dome the place is the same bombed out armpit of a facility the rest of the game is.
